Man Who Attempted Suicide Demands For 5million Naira Or Else...


A Cameroonian who attempted suicide by climbing electric pole in Lekki area of Lagos, yesterday, shocked residents when he demanded for N5 million or he would kill himself.



According to witnesses, when persuaded to come down from the PHCN pole, the Cameroonian, Frederic Gino, told the bewildered onlookers that he would only climb down if he got N5 million.
Daily Sun gathered that Gino had climbed the electric pole in attempt to commit suicide, at Adebisi Ogunniyi Crescent, Lekki Phase 1.
According to eye witnesses, the man had been on the pole as early 5:30am and all efforts by the community to bring him down proved abortive.

He was, however, rescued by officials of Lagos State Emergency Agency in collaboration with officials of the state Fire Service.
The man sustained injury during the rescue attempt and was immediately taken to Oba Yekini Eleguishi Health Centre, Lekki Phase 1.

LASEMA General Manager, Mr Michael Akindele, said that security operatives would conduct proper investigation into the matter.
He advised people to be vigilant of strange faces and other activities around them, as well as reporting such incident to security operatives or call the toll free line 767 or 112 for necessary assistance.
